Unified Theory of Spin and Heat Currents and its Applications

Spin current has been attracting recent interest, and it has been discussed separately from the heat current. Nevertheless, we note that there is a hidden relationship between the physics of spin current and that of heat current. In the present research, by unifying these two fields of transport, we deepen our understanding on thermoelectrics and spintronics, and explore novel physical phenomena. We pursue thermoelectric materials and devices based on new physics principles and improve the existing devices of such kind. We also evaluate Joule heating in spintronics devices, and explore a way to minimize it.
